Within the demanding realm of industrial operations, pressure control stands as a paramount concern. Unregulated pressure fluctuations can wreak havoc on equipment integrity, worker safety, and overall production efficiency. To mitigate these risks, a robust suite of pressure control solutions is imperative. These sophisticated systems leverage cutting-edge technologies to precisely adjust system pressures, ensuring optimal performance and operational reliability. By incorporating controllers, detectors, and control platforms, industrial pressure control solutions provide a comprehensive framework for eliminating the detrimental impacts of pressure variations.
- Specialized pressure relief valves safeguard against overpressure conditions, preventing catastrophic equipment failure.
- Regulating valves meticulously adjust pressure levels to meet specific operational requirements.
- Advanced sensors provide real-time pressure data, enabling proactive monitoring and control.
The selection of an industrial pressure control solution must be carefully tailored to the unique demands of each application. Factors such as operating pressure range, flow rate, fluid type, and environmental conditions all play a crucial role in determining the most suitable system configuration.

Custom Pressure Relief Valve Design
Pressure relief valves are critical safety components in numerous industrial processes and systems.
When designing a pressure relief valve, engineers must carefully consider the specific application requirements such as operating pressure range, flow rate, media compatibility, and environmental conditions. Custom design enables the optimization of valve performance and reliability for particular needs. Additionally, custom valves can integrate specialized designs to improve functionality, like temperature compensation or remote actuation capabilities.
The design process often involves a collaborative effort between the user and a valve manufacturer, guaranteeing that the final product meets all performance standards.
